This can actually be a consequence of `libxfont1` package no longer built with `--enable-fc`, i. e. X server (which depends on `libxfont2`) is no longer capable of understanding the `tcp/host:7100`, `inet/host:7100` and `unix/:7100` font path URL syntax.
So this bug is related to bug #927375, and, until it's fixed, both `libxfont1` and `libxfont2` packages should claim they're breaking `xfstt` in exactly the same manner they're currently breaking `xfs` (from Debian 7). -- Regards, Andrey ``Bass'' Shcheglov.
